Mazda’s compact MPV, launched just before the new millennium. Originally on the dull side, but the second and third generations—usually exported as the Mazda 5—were competent handlers, and stylish to boot. Unfortunately, with the consumer shift to crossovers, Mazda called it a day on the Premacy in 2018. The original was also built at Haima in China, and formed the basis of two generations of the Haima Freema. Ford versions also existed, namely the Ford Ixion, twinned with the first generation, and the Ford I-Max, a Taiwanese version of the second. The third generation spawned a version of the Nissan Lafesta under an OEM deal.
